gpt4 book ai didi

Jenkins 管道 NoSuchMethodError (copyArtifacts)

转载 作者:行者123 更新时间:2023-12-05 06:19:30 25 4
gpt4 key购买 nike

这个问题已经以某些形式被问到,但我发现的所有问题/答案对我的情况都没有帮助:(

我有以下 Jenkins 文件

pipeline {
agent any
stages {
stage('Build') {
steps {
script {
copyArtifacts projectName: 'producer', selector: specific('lastCompleted'), filter:'*.json'
}
}
}
}
}

从另一个作业中复制一个人工制品。这失败了java.lang.NoSuchMethodError:在步骤中找不到这样的“特定”DSL 方法

谁能发现,为什么会这样?据我所知,我没有混合声明式与脚本式形式...我知道它试图找到 selector 不是用于 copyArtifacts,而是用于 脚本,对吧?

但是如何使它正确呢?

谢谢

最佳答案

我遇到了同样的问题。错误日志具有误导性。

安装 Copy Artifact 插件对我有帮助。 https://plugins.jenkins.io/copyartifact/

关于Jenkins 管道 NoSuchMethodError (copyArtifacts),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/60826921/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com